Is Mickey Mouse a god?

No, Mickey Mouse is not a god. He is a fictional character, an iconic cartoon icon, and the Created in 1928 by Walt Disney and Ub Iwerks, Mickey has become a cultural phenomenon, adored by millions around the world. However, despite his significant influence and enduring popularity, he does not possess divine attributes or status. Instead, Mickey Mouse represents themes of joy, imagination, and childhood, embodying the spirit of creativity and entertainment associated with Disney.

The Sorcerer's Apprentice

The closest Mickey Mouse comes to acquiring god-like attributes is in a segment of Fantasia entitled “The Sorcerer's Apprentice.” In this segment, Mickey takes on the role of a young apprentice who, in his enthusiasm, attempts to harness magic. However, his lack of experience and inexperience result in unintended and often humorous consequences. It is in these moments that Mickey’s character gains a touch of supernatural prowess, but it is a far cry from the divine status typically associated with a god.
